Subject: On-call heads-up — autocomplete index latency

Welcome to the Torvel on-call rotation. The suggestion index occasionally degrades after nightly rebuilds; p95 latency climbing past 800ms is your cue to trigger a manual compaction rather than restart the service. Alerts route through the usual channel. The step-by-step mitigation guide is posted on our internal runbook page.

operations page: https://confluence.lumicsys.internal/projects/display/projects/display

**Re: seat-map renderer, Gildhall Theatre module**

Plugin authors: don't hardcode tier counts. The Velvetine renderer derives row geometry from the venue manifest, so your overlays must query `stage.bounds` at draw time. Batch your canvas writes or the balcony view stutters on cheap tablets. Zoom and culling behaviour is governed by the constants listed below.

tuning constants:
RATE_LIMITS = {
    "istox": 465,
    "wendor": 846,
    "novvan": 466,
    "julok": 655,
    "sorax": 651,
    "belath": 752,
    "druax": 1007,
}

It walks all template directories, pulls marked strings into the master catalog, and flags duplicates. If the script reports orphaned keys, confirm with the localization lead before deleting — some are referenced dynamically. Commit the regenerated catalog in the same PR as the tag bump, never separately, or the translators' portal drifts out of sync. Record which extraction run produced the catalog using the token printed below.

pipeline stamp: htk31_dc1e0e1cc2b58aaf152d86379a867b9

Hey, welcome aboard the Pebblewick payroll crew! Heads up: we recently changed the payroll export format from the old fixed-width files to the new column-delimited Ledgerline format. The converter handles old archives automatically, so don't panic when you see both. Exports run every other Friday out of the Brindlehaven data room. To unlock the export vault the first time, you'll need the recovery passphrase, which sits right under this note.

vault phrase of bagef-yahip = casael-ralius